7-Day Foodie Itinerary for Coorg in October 2023

  1. Day 1: Taste of Coorg
    15 mins (5.4 km) from Coorg International Hotel

    Start your foodie journey with a visit to Taste of Coorg. Experience the rich flavors of Coorg cuisine while sipping on authentic filter coffee.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Raja's Seat for a scenic view of Coorg's landscape. End the day with a relaxing Ayurvedic massage at the Coorg Ayurveda Center.

  2. Day 2: Mercara Traders
    20 mins (8.3 km) from Taste of Coorg

    Visit Mercara Traders to sample some of Coorg's best spices and coffee. In the afternoon, head to Abbey Falls for a refreshing dip in the waterfall and enjoy the serene surroundings. End the day with dinner at the Coorg Cuisine restaurant for some more authentic Coorg flavors.

  3. Day 3: Nellikad Estate Coffee Plantation
    1 hour 10 mins (40.2 km) from Mercara Traders

    Take a guided tour of the Nellikad Estate Coffee Plantation and learn about the history of coffee in Coorg. Enjoy some freshly brewed coffee while taking a stroll through the plantation. In the evening, head to the Coorg Adventure Park for some thrilling activities such as zip-lining and rope courses.

  4. Day 4: Coorg Cuisine Cooking Class

    1 hour 5 mins (35.6 km) from Nellikad Estate Coffee Plantation

    Join the Coorg Cuisine Cooking Class to learn how to cook some of the most popular Coorg dishes. In the afternoon, visit the Namdroling Monastery, the largest teaching center of the Nyingma lineage of Tibetan Buddhism in the world. End the day with a relaxing walk through the Dubare Elephant Camp.

  5. Day 5: Coorg Chocolate Factory
    1 hour 10 mins (40 km) from Coorg Cuisine Cooking Class

    Visit the Coorg Chocolate Factory to sample some of the best homemade chocolates in Coorg. In the afternoon, head to the Chettalli Tea Estate for a scenic tea plantation tour. End the day with dinner at the Coorg Cliff Resort for some more authentic Coorg flavors.

  6. Day 6: Coorg Wine Tasting
    35 mins (15.2 km) from Coorg Chocolate Factory

    Visit the Coorg Winery to taste some of the best wines Coorg has to offer. Take a stroll through the vineyards and learn about the wine-making process. In the afternoon, head to the Madikeri Fort for a glimpse into the history of Coorg. End the day with dinner at the Raintree Restaurant in the Heritage Resort Coorg.

  7. Day 7: Tibetan Market
    20 mins (9.5 km) from Heritage Resort Coorg

    Visit the Tibetan Market to shop for some souvenirs and try some delicious Tibetan food. In the afternoon, head to the Tadiandamol Peak for a beautiful trek and stunning views of Coorg. End the day with dinner at the Coorg Wilderness Resort for a true Coorg experience.

Recommendations

Other local attractions and experiences to consider include visiting the Talacauvery temple, the birthplace of the river Kaveri, and the Bylakuppe Tibetan Settlement, one of the largest Tibetan settlements in India. For a side trip, head to the nearby Nagarhole National Park for a wildlife safari. To maximize your fun, try participating in a traditional Coorg dance or music performance. Lastly, don't forget to try some of Coorg's famous pork dishes and local wines.
